Sunrise LeaderAt Sunrise, our Activities Director - Community Life
Director is responsible for providing overall leadership and
management for the Activities and Recreation operations including
developing and leading a successful, engaging resident centered
activity and volunteer program for the whole full service Sunrise
Senior Living community.RESPONSIBILITIES &
QUALIFICATIONSResponsibilities:
- Managing programs of all kind: Spiritual, Educational,
Intellectual, Cognitive, Social and Recreational, Health and
Wellness
- Manage volunteer opportunities for the Community Life
Program
- Preparation of budget and monitoring expenses and financial
statements to meet revenue and budget targets
- Proven leadership abilities
- Recruits and provides overall leadership for the Activities &
Recreation team members and volunteers
- Coaching and retaining a high performing employee team
- Provides leadership support, facilitates regularly scheduled
and specialized activities in the reminiscence neighborhood, at
least once daily
- Leads and motivates team members and volunteers for their
involvement in the social events and various activities
- Demonstrates competence in Federal, State and Local
regulations, requirements and Sunrise guidelines for skilled
nursing, assisted living and/or independent living as applicable;
ensures complianceQualifications:
- College degree in Recreation, Therapeutic Recreation,
Education, Gerontology, Social Work, Adult Education, Marketing,
Public Relations with two (2) years of experience OR Certified
Activity Professional and (3-5) years experience preferably in
assisted living, long term care or experience with seniors
- Two (2) years supervisory/management experience including
hiring staff, coaching, performance management daily operations
supervision, discipline and counseling
- To be successful you will need to have the ability to handle
multiple priorities, possess written and verbal skills for
effective communication, be competent in organizational, time
management skills and demonstrate good judgment, problem solving
and decision making skills
- Ability to lead, motivate team members and volunteers for their
involvement in the social events and various activities
- Proficiency in computer skills, Microsoft Office with the
